Fried: 37signals tracks no OKRs, KPIs, revenue, or customer growth targets
“We don't have financial goals. We don't have OKRs or KPIs. I don't have revenue targets. I don't have growth targets in terms of the number of customers we need to pick up this year versus last year. I don't look at any of those things.”
